About the role

  • Precision Manufacturing produces high-precision components for Novanta's automation technologies, supporting medical, industrial, and robotics applications.
  • The team focuses on tight-tolerance machining, process control, and quality, partnering with engineering and supply chain to ensure manufacturability, scalability, and on-time delivery while driving continuous improvement.

Responsibilities

  • Analyzes production plans and inventory reports, availability / requirements for long lead time items to provide production guidance to the manufacturing sites.
  • Assist in the expediting finished goods, when necessary, to support customer order fulfillment
  • Partners with management/departments on matters related to production or fulfillment planning.

Compensation

  • The salary for this role will range from 70,180 USD to 91,300 USD annual based on full-time employment.
  • Salary offers are based on a wide range of factors including but not limited to location, relevant skills, training, experience, education, etc.
  • Certain roles may be eligible for performance-based incentive compensation and/or long-term incentives. Incentives could be discretionary or non-discretionary depending on the plan.
